Job Title: Environmental Scientist I
Location : NASA Goddard
Position Type: Full time
Req ID: JR100267

Description: Entry-level technical support performing field, sampling, and recordkeeping tasks under direct supervision across environmental media areas.

Responsibilities:

Conduct routine inspections (satellite accumulation areas, central accumulation areas, POL/tank areas) and record findings.Support hazardous waste labeling, accumulation, manifesting, and scheduled waste pickups.Perform field sampling (water, stormwater) and collect data for reports.Enter compliance data into government systems of record (e.g., waste/hazmat management and inventory systems).Assist with supply and PPE inventory, spill-kit stocking, and general field support.Qualifications:

Years of Experience: 0-2 years of relevant experienceEducation Level: High School or Bachelor’s degree in environmental science, biology, chemistry, or a related fieldClearance Requirements: Must be able to obtain and maintain a NASA PIV badge.Certification Requirements: 40-hour HAZWOPER; hazardous waste (DOT/RCRA) awareness training.Salary Range: $45,000 to $55,500
